Description

BridgeMill is a big shouldered, tournament ready layout by Desmond Muirhead in collaboration with Masters champion Larry Mize. Stretched to just over 7,100 yards, it mixes heroic carries with smart lay up options and generous landing areas. Greens are large with plenty of contour, creating interest in short game shots and varied pin positions. The practice complex includes a full driving range and short game areas, supporting an active instruction program. Conditions are typically excellent and the back nine can play tough in a breeze. It's a perennial local favorite for outings and competitive play.
